"The Harmfulness of the Great Detective" by Kazuki Sakuraba
What if the ideal image of a "great detective" cast a shadow over someone's life? Kazuki Sakuraba's "The Harmfulness of the Great Detective" is a work that poses such a quiet question through the journey of a middle-aged man and woman. While borrowing the framework of a mystery, its essence lies in "justice," "responsibility," and "re-examining one's life in middle age."
About thirty years ago, Japan had an era of "great detectives." When difficult cases occurred, they would appear beyond the scope of the police and the media, solve the mysteries with logic alone, and then leave. Among them, the top-class great detectives known as the "Four Heavenly Kings" enlivened television and magazines and were celebrated as the heroes of the era. One of them was Fuu Gokotaki. Accompanying him as his assistant was Yuurei Narumiya.
More than twenty years have passed since then, and now it is the Reiwa era. Yuurei, who has reached the age of fifty, runs a small coffee shop called "Oedipus" with her husband in Kameido, Tokyo, living a very ordinary daily life. Suddenly, Fuu appears. At the same time, a video titled "Exposing the Harmfulness of the Great Detective" begins to be distributed on a popular YouTube channel, and Fuu is singled out. Triggered by the words of the accuser who says, "My life was stolen by the great detective," the two set out on a journey to re-examine the cases they once thought they had solved.
While this story borrows the framework of a mystery, it is woven in a tone that is somewhat warm, occasionally humorous, and cherishes a quiet lingering effect.
The most interesting part of the work is that it does not end the question of "Was the great detective harmful?" with a simple affirmation or denial. On the surface, it depicts the composition of a hero image created by the media and the subsequent "denunciation." During the Heisei era, the great detective was consumed as a symbol of extra-legal justice, and now in the Reiwa era, past actions are taken out of context on the internet and become the target of criticism. The work carefully tracks how this rapid shift in values affects individual lives. Was the action Fuu took really correct? Were the case books written by Yuurei convincing to everyone involved? Such concrete questions emerge repeatedly during the journey.
Against the backdrop of these changing times, the story connects to even deeper internal themes. The perspective of "updating one's past" was particularly impressive. At the time, it was taken for granted that women were assistants to men, and there was an atmosphere where even if they raised their voices, they would not be taken seriously. Therefore, the combination of the two great detectives was transformed into "the great detective and the assistant," and the two accepted it. As a result, they were unable to say what they should have said to each other. As I read the process of the two gradually letting go of the conviction that "we must have been right" while continuing their journey, I myself remembered things I "could not say" in the past. The pain of letting go of being right and the quiet will to move forward anyway overlapped, and my chest felt a little tight. Not completely denying my past self, but living while acknowledging my mistakes—I felt that this attitude quietly illuminated my own way of living.
"The Harmfulness of the Great Detective" is a story about a middle-aged man and woman re-examining their lives while borrowing the form of a detective novel. It handles themes such as "justice," "responsibility," and "how to face one's past self" carefully and without being pushy. What remains after reading is not a flashy catharsis, but a gentle lingering effect and a sense of quietly reflecting on one's own way of life.
It is not a work that presents a flashy answer. However, it is a book that gently offers the courage to admit that "I might have been wrong" and the quiet will to move forward anyway. After finishing it, you will find yourself reflecting on your own past. "Was I really right at that time?"—such a quiet question remains in a corner of daily life.
